Pandemic EBT. Pandemic EBT, or P-EBT, was a federal food program response to the COVID-19 pandemic. Through P-EBT, eligible school children received temporary emergency nutrition benefits loaded on EBT cards that were used to purchase food. The Pandemic – Electronic Benefits Transfer (P-EBT) Program will provide funds to buy food for kids in K-12 who normally qualify for free or reduced-price school meals when:

Ohio Pandemic EBT Program. Ohio has been approved to issue Summer P-EBT benefits to eligible K-12 students who normally qualify for free or reduced price school meals for summer 2023. Each eligible child will receive one payment of $120, which will be issued on P-EBT cards by the end of June.EMIS Newsflash – May 5, 2022. 5/5/2022. Summer 2022 Pandemic-EBT Program Data Submission. Contact your state’s SNAP office. …Feb 22, 2024 · Ohio’s foodbanks joined with the state’s “hunger relief network” to educate the public about P-EBT funds, according to Novotny, as the foodbanks strained under the weight of increasing visitors to their pantries. Food pantry visitors in Ohio went from 3.1 million from October to December 2022, to 3.89 million for that same period in 2023.
